The FORT Recalls Children's Play Tents Due to Choking and Laceration Hazards
Simulated Wood Grain Design LLC, d/b/a The FORT of St. Louis, Missouri

CPSC urges consumers to dispose of recalled children's play tents and NOT to resell or donate them. It is a violation of federal law to sell or distribute recalled products. The firm is no longer in business, so there is no remedy for consumers.
Firm contact: For more information, call CPSC's Hotline at 800-638-2772.

Where it was sold
Sold at Online at www.getthefort.com and www.zulily.com from July 2021 through November 2022 for between $200 and $400..
Why it was recalled
Stop using this product now
The magnets used to connect the various pieces of The FORT can become dislodged from their pouches, posing choking and laceration hazards to young children.
Using this product could cause serious injury, illness or death — stop using it now.
Reports so far: There have been 17 reports of loose or broken magnets associated with The FORT children's play tents, resulting in laceration injuries to two adults and a pinched finger to one child.
